Newb here, and I have a question concerning the front diff.
My friend has a 89 sidekick 2 doors and he broke his front diff. I can have a complete mecanic from a 91 4 door sidekick AUTO, will the 4 door diff fit or is it different?
And what about the ratio, I guess its the same?
Thanks a lot!
-
Was the 89 2 door an auto or a manual?
-
The 89 is a manual, that's mainly why I was wondering if it is a direct fit ! ???
-
The auto and manual diff's are different. 4.62 in the auto's and 5.12's in the manual.

The diff housings are the same, just the ratio's are different.
-
The diff housings are the same, just the ratio's are different.
ditto, if the housing is broke, not the ring and pinion, they you can switch the gears from the broken one to the good one.; but if you can't set the backlash on the gears leat a pro swap the gears.
